What is required
What a Skilled Worker visa needs
- A confirmed job offer from a UK employer that holds a Home Office sponsor licence. The employers in this directory all hold one.
- A Certificate of Sponsorship from that employer describing the role.
- A job on the Home Office list of eligible occupations, paid at least the minimum salary for that role and route.
- English: you must be able to speak, read, write and understand English, and usually prove it when you apply. Skilled Worker applicants are assessed at CEFR level B2, in effect from 8 January 2026.
- Your passport, your qualifications and references, and whatever checks the employer and the Home Office ask for in your case.
Summarised from GOV.UK: Skilled Worker visa, checked 9 September 2026. The rules change, so the official page is the one that counts, and we confirm the route in writing for every offer.
